Transaction 21d701281f2650884bd95220f04a4bf4a6edd222f6b6acb947be6dc97c623900
1 Input
2 Outputs
- 21d701281f2650884bd95220f04a4bf4a6edd222f6b6acb947be6dc97c623900:0
- 21d701281f2650884bd95220f04a4bf4a6edd222f6b6acb947be6dc97c623900:1
value 806133
address 1BpfNVXWiVqCHjycKQkjYJdyAJ73L224vi
value 1344954
address 39XtMrYpCBTBfd726eWPwfvRByWN4Tr8wT